Rift between Kerala govt, Guv only an 'adjustment', alleges LoP Satheesan

Kochi, Jul 20 (PTI) Leader of Opposition in the Kerala Assembly, V D Satheesan, on Sunday alleged that the so-called "rift" between the state government and the Governor was merely an "adjustment" between the CPI(M) and the BJP to divert attention from more serious issues, such as the crisis in the higher education sector. Heritage Foods' Q1 net profit drops 31 pc to Rs 40.5 crore

Mumbai, July 17 (SocialNews.XYZ) Dairy company Heritage Foods Limited on Thursday reported a sharp decline in net profit for the first quarter of FY26, as the company posted a net profit of Rs 40.5 crore for the April-June quarter, down 30.7 per cent from Rs 58.4 crore reported in the same period previous year (Q1 FY25). The fall in profit came despite a 10.1 per cent year-on-year (YoY) growth in revenue, which rose to Rs 1,136.7 crore from Rs 1,032.6 crore in a year-ago period, according to it ...Read More >

India News | Mizoram Suffered over Rs 900-cr Losses Due to African Swine Fever Outbreak Since 2021 |...

Aizawl, Jul 17 (PTI) Mizoram has incurred losses to the tune of Rs 963.14 crore due to the outbreak of African Swine Fever (ASF), which resulted in the deaths of 68,172 pigs since 2021, the state's Animal Husbandry and Veterinary Department said on Thursday. More than Rs 14 crore has been disbursed to compensate farmers, whose pigs were culled during 2021-2023 to prevent the spread of the disease, it said. Governor's Delay In Assent To Bills: Centre Opposes Kerala's Stand To Withdraw Plea In SC

New Delhi: The apex court on Monday adjourned till July 25 the hearing on pleas filed by the Kerala government against the Governor over delay in approving bills passed by the state assembly. The matter came up before the division bench of Justices PS Narasimha and AS Chandurkar, which decided to defer the matter after Attorney General (AG) R Venkataramani sought time. Tensions flare again between Kerala govt and governor over 'RSS version' of Bharat Mata image

THIRUVANANTHAPURAM: A thaw in the strained relations between the state government and the governor was visible after Rajendra Arlekar replaced Arif Mohammed Khan at the Raj Bhavan. Recently, Arlekar even discarded protocol and visited Cliff House to wish the chief minister on his birthday. Only a couple of days back, the governor appointed the state government's nominee as vice-chancellor in-charge of the Malayalam University, though it was not binding on him to do so.
